On Thu, Jul 17, 2008 at 04:11:37PM +0200, Tino Engel wrote:
> On Thu, 17 Jul 2008 14:18:33 +0300
> "Okalany Daniel" <daniel@one2net.co.ug> wrote:
>=20
> > Is there a way to install vlc media player without the X11 or any
> > other gui tools? WITHOUT_X11 doesn't seem to be working
> >=20
> hmmm. it is a movie player... without_x11 would not make too much sense
> though...
> for listening to audio files look at mpg123 for mp3 or at mpc for any
> kind of audio format.

Actually vlc does a great job of transcoding files and providing
streamed movie playing (rtsp:// and stuff), and it definitely does not
need an X display for that :)
